Output ebf3a4c30a2c50b7f688402684ec6b53f6252959cde6f0e7317608ed1f0d7af0:2

value
1223995
script pubkey
OP_0 OP_PUSHBYTES_20 cb96a323cd855fba386d200cb3bbec80322a52ee
address
bc1qewt2xg7ds40m5wrdyqxt8wlvsqez55hwakk7cg
transaction
ebf3a4c30a2c50b7f688402684ec6b53f6252959cde6f0e7317608ed1f0d7af0
spent
true